Q: Is 6,305,244 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 6,305,244 is a composite number.

Why is 6,305,244 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 6,305,244 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 11 12 22 33 37 44 66 74 111 132 148 222 407 444 814 1,221 1,291 1,628 2,442 2,582 3,873 4,884 5,164 7,746 14,201 15,492 28,402 42,603 47,767 56,804 85,206 95,534 143,301 170,412 191,068 286,602 525,437 573,204 1,050,874 1,576,311 2,101,748 3,152,622 and 6,305,244, with no remainder.

Since 6,305,244 cannot be divided by just 1 and 6,305,244, it is a composite number.
